Description: Product Description
Although the themes of Christmas and crime might seem to be diametrically opposed, the Yuletide season has always brought out the best in mystery writers, who find endless inspiration in the trappings of the holiday. A stocking stuffed with 26 entertaining stories, this anthology samples the delicious wares of such noted masters of mystery as Arthur Conan Doyle, Agatha Christie, Rex Stout, Ngaio Marsh, Ellery Queen, and John Dickson Carr. It also includes some unexpected tidbits from authors outside the crime canon: Thomas Hardy, Damon Runyon, Baroness Emmuska Orczy, Charles Dickens, Robert Louis Stevenson, even Woody Allen! Celebrate the holidays with tales of murder, deceit, shoplifting, kidnapping, and murder 'round the wassail bowl! Illustrated with wonderfully malevolent black and white line drawings and cartoons by the ghoulish Gahan Wilson, this collection of holiday mysteries will chill the cockles of a crime lover's heart
